Ok... so about 10 minutes (9:40pm) ago my 7 week old Cockatiel, Echo, passed away. Neither my girlfriend or I have no idea why, but i came home today at 5pm and Echo was just sitting in her little homemade nest, and he had no balance or no personality left in him, he looked so sad.

Mandy and i spent the next few hours trying to feed water to him through a eye drop type thing as he was giving up on life. Watching my cute little tiel slowly slip from us was the saddest thing that has ever happened in my life. It was absolutely horrible.

So just a warning to all owners, treat each day like its their last one... and play with them and love them every day!
